WebDec 17, 2024 · In 1980, Hawaii hosted 14 sugar and four pineapple plantations that farmed more than 300,000 acres. In 2024, these two crops account for less than 5,000 acres. … WebIn 1899, a young Massachusetts native named James Dole used his savings and moved to Honolulu. He eventually purchased a 64-acre homestead in Oahu’s central plains and experimented with several crops, finally choosing to grow pineapple.
